Security
Tilt and turn windows feature an effective multi-point locking system that differs from the casement window. While casement windows have only one or two locking points operated manually on the frame, tilt-and-turn windows utilize a multi-point locking system that locks the sash in 4-12 spots around the inside frame. This makes it much more difficult for someone else to force open the windows and cause air leaks.
A tilt and turn window has a security advantage, as there are no protruding pieces that could be used to open or lock the window. Tilt and turn windows can be operated with a large and modern handle and can be switched between 4 modes (tilt open, tilt, lock and micro ventilation). This means that the window can be opened and closed, locked and tilted with a single hand operation and is less difficult to clean than traditional house windows.

The multi-point locking system on tilt and turn windows is extremely secure. The windows are simple to use, with a modern, large handle that is adjustable between four different modes. By putting the handle down you can lock the windows and lock all of its locking points. By turning the handle in a horizontal direction, you can tilt your window, which creates a vent-like effect that lets hot air escape while drawing fresh air in.
You can then turn the handle to an open-ended turn that allows your window to open completely like doors using the side hinges. This allows you to enjoy an amazing flow of fresh air and provides you with plenty of cleaning options, which is particularly useful for windows that are above kitchens or bathrooms.
